AL-SHARQIA, EGYPT – Daarut Tauhiid (DT) Peduli continues to show its commitment to humanitarian missions for Palestine. This Ramadan, DT Peduli aims to send 500 tents for families in North Gaza.
On Sunday (16/3/2025), the DT Peduli team was at the family tent factory in Bilbeis, Al-Sharqia, Egypt as part of the preparation for the delivery of 300 tents for Palestinian families in Gaza.
This family tent is specially designed for extreme conditions, has a size of 4×4 meters, with a steel frame, can accommodate 4-6 people, and is designed to be fire resistant, heat resistant, and cold resistant.
This family tent consists of three main layers, namely:
- Outer Layer: Silicone/PU coated ripstop polyester or nylon material, water, wind, UV light, and fire resistant.
- Middle Layer (Insulation): Made of insulating foam, quilted polyester, or thermal reflective aluminum foil to keep the temperature stable day and night.
- Inner Layer: Breathable polyester or cotton fire retardant material, maintaining comfort, air circulation, and moisture inside the tent.
“Hopefully, these family tents will be very useful because, as informed by the fighters, the people of Gaza really need tents. Insha Allah, DT Peduli will send 300 family tents to Gaza and place them in an integrated shelter,” explained Wahyu Prihartono, DT Peduli’s Board of Trustees when visiting the tent-making factory.
The shelter, he continued, will have a well, emergency mosque, solar power plant, kitchen, and public toilets.
“Alhamdulillah, in North Gaza, there are already 200 packages of tents for families that we have sent and are ready to be built,” he said.
Ceasefire Violation Delays Delivery
As the aid packages were being packed for delivery, sorrow once again enveloped the land of Gaza. On Tuesday (3/18/2025) morning, another brutal attack was carried out by Israel. They violated the ceasefire agreement. More than 404 people were killed in this heinous attack.
“Qodarullah, the attackers were field volunteers who were in charge of setting up 200 DT Peduli tents in North Gaza. Please pray for all donors for the martyrdom of 7 technical field volunteers and 2 journalists in the attack,” said Muhammad Ihsan, Director of the DT Peduli Community Service Institute.
As a result, the delivery process was again hampered, including 300 family tents that were about to be sent. The distribution of aid through the Egyptian border was again closed.
“Therefore, the DT Peduli team and aid delivery partners continue to monitor potential solutions, including if it is necessary to send aid through the Jordanian border,” said Ihsan.
